Abstract

A washer clip device includes a first clip arm, a second clip arm, at least one grounding element at the first clip arm and/or the second clip arm, and a fastening aperture extending through the first clip arm. The first and second clip arms are joined together at a first end of the washer clip device to define a first internal clip area adjacent the first end, and the first and second clip arms are spaced apart from one another at a second end of the washer clip device to define a receiving gap between the first and second clip arms and adjacent to the second end. This washer clip device is movable between a coupling configuration and a receiving configuration, with the receiving gap being larger when in the receiving configuration than when in the coupling configuration.

Claims (33)

1 . A solar module system comprising:

a solar module comprising a frame and a plurality of photovoltaic cells;

a support rail configured to couple the solar module to a movable torque tube; and

a washer clip device that couples the solar module to the support rail, the washer clip device comprising:

a first clip arm,

a second clip arm, the first clip arm and the second clip arm joined together at a first end of the washer clip device to define a first internal clip area adjacent the first end, the first clip arm and the second clip arm spaced apart from one another at a second end of the washer clip device to define a receiving gap between the first clip arm and the second clip arm and adjacent to the second end, the receiving gap configured to receive at least the frame of the solar module,

wherein the first clip arm comprises an internal surface that faces the second clip arm and an external surface that is opposite the internal surface, wherein the external surface of the first clip arm comprises a planar external panel support surface and the internal surface of the first clip arm comprises a planar internal surface that extends parallel to the planar external panel support surface, and wherein the planar external panel support surface is positioned to directly interface with the frame,

at least one grounding element at the planar internal surface of the first clip arm and projecting toward the second clip arm, and

a fastening aperture extending through the first clip arm,

wherein the washer clip device is movable between a coupling configuration and a receiving configuration, wherein the receiving gap is larger when the washer clip device is in the receiving configuration than when the washer clip device is in the coupling configuration.

2 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the first clip arm is sandwiched between at least the frame and the support rail.

3 . The system of claim 2 , wherein the support rail comprises a support rail fastening aperture, and wherein the fastening aperture at the first clip arm is aligned with the support rail fastening aperture when the first clip arm is sandwiched between at least the frame and the support rail.

4 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the washer clip device, including the at least one grounding element and the first clip arm, comprises an electrically conductive material, and wherein the electrically conductive material is in contact with the solar module.

5 . The system of claim 1 , wherein the washer clip device is biased to the coupling configuration.

6 . The system of claim 5 , wherein the first clip arm and the second clip arm are elastically movable from the coupling configuration to the receiving configuration.

7 . The system of claim 6 , wherein, when the washer clip device is in the coupling configuration, the first clip arm and the second clip arm are spaced further apart where the first internal clip area is defined than where the receiving gap is defined.

8 . The system of claim 7 , wherein, when the washer clip device is in the coupling configuration, the first clip arm and the second clip arm are spaced apart by a distance ranging from 2.5 mm to 4.5 mm where the receiving gap is defined.

9 . The system of claim 7 , wherein the first end of the washer clip device, where the first clip arm and the second clip arm are joined together, is configured to apply a biasing force at the second end of the washer clip device to bias the washer clip device to the coupling configuration.
